Description
The saint tied to a tree at centre, two men shearing her breasts with large tongs, hills and a city in background; copy in reverse after Cornelis Cort who engraved after Giulio Clovio
Inscription type: inscription
Inscription content: Signed in lower centre of impression: "Ioan. Sadl. excu.". Titled in Latin in lower margin: "S. Agatha".
